Book Recommendations
- The Giver by Lois Lowry: A dystopian novel that explores themes of conformity, individuality, and the power of memory.
- The Lightning Thief by Rick Riordan: The first book in the popular Percy Jackson series, blending Greek mythology with modern-day adventures.
- The Outsiders by S.E. Hinton: A classic coming-of-age novel that delves into the struggles and conflicts faced by teenagers in the 1960s.
